Job Title: SEN LSA for SEN School

Location: Southend on sea
Salary: £75 - £130 per day
Start Date: Immediately
Contract Type: Full-time

We are seeking dedicated and versatile SEN LSAs to join our supportive team at SEN schools in Southend on sea Starting immediately, this rewarding opportunity is ideal for compassionate individuals who are committed to making a positive impact on the lives of children with special educational needs.

Responsibilities:

  • Provide tailored support to students with special educational needs, both in and out of the classroom.
  • Assist teachers in the implementation of Individual Education Plans (IEPs) and Behaviour Support Plans (BSPs).
  • Foster a nurturing and inclusive learning environment that meets the diverse needs of students.
  • Encourage student participation and engagement through differentiated instruction and activities.
  • Monitor and record student progress, providing feedback to teachers and parents.
  • Support the development of students' social and communication skills.

Requirements:

  • Experience working as an SEN LSA or in a similar role within an educational setting.
  • Understanding of various special educational needs, including autism, ADHD, and learning disabilities.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to build positive relationships with students, staff, and parents.
  • Patience, empathy, and a commitment to supporting the individual needs of each student.
  • Willingness to undertake relevant training and professional development.
